1N0Y is a Single protein structure of sequence from Paramecium tetraurelia.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
ReferenceReference
Domain flexibility in the 1.75 A resolution structure of Pb2+-calmodulin., Wilson MA, Brunger AT, Acta Crystallogr D Biol Crystallogr. 2003 Oct;59(Pt 10):1782-92. Epub 2003, Sep 19. PMID:14501118
